Transaction 165874fcf83eede800c70d9524d1938038422e776115773d9b575fe83b1fe903
1 Input
1 Output
-
165874fcf83eede800c70d9524d1938038422e776115773d9b575fe83b1fe903:0
- value
- 836354
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ab318cb8c0df4338b9a16e63ae2c01d77022a079
- address
- bc1q4vccewxqmapn3wdpde36utqp6acz9grekm82r5